Lucy Spencer (Victorian Clinical Genetics Services)

Green List (high evidence)

Congenital Myasthenic 1A Slow channel MIM#601462 - AD: missense variants that stabilizes the open state of the AChR channel, or increases affinity for ACh - gain of function (PMID: 9158151, PMID: 8872460, ClinGen)
Congenital Myasthenic 1B Fast channel MIM#608930 - AD & AR: caused by PTC or missense variants that cause no or severely reduced protein expression which in turn reduces the number of nACh receptors, or functional alterations that limit channel opening time (slow at opening, fast at closing) (ClinGen, PMID: 15079006)

Zornitza Stark (Victorian Clinical Genetics Services)

Green List (high evidence)

Variants in this gene are associated with myasthenic syndromes, at least 2 families reported with more severe presentation of multiple pterygium syndrome. These conditions represent a spectrum of severity.
